Unveiling the Pillars ‌of DevOps: Collaboration, Automation, and Continuous Improvement

The DevOps⁣ philosophy ⁢rests ‍upon several ⁣fundamental ‍pillars. Collaboration is ‌the cornerstone, facilitating seamless communication, ​mutual ‌understanding, and ⁤joint decision-making ​between developers and operations personnel. Automation empowers⁤ teams to streamline‍ manual tasks, ⁤reduce errors, and enhance ⁢efficiency. Continuous​ improvement is a ‌relentless⁢ pursuit, with teams​ constantly evaluating‌ and refining processes ​to drive ​innovation‌ and minimize waste.

Automating​ the DevOps Pipeline: Unlocking ‌Efficiency and⁤ Reliability

The ‍DevOps⁤ pipeline encompasses the entire ⁢software development ⁣lifecycle, from​ planning⁣ and development to integration, testing, and deployment. ⁤Automating this⁣ pipeline with tools ⁢and technologies streamlines⁣ processes, promotes consistency, and improves overall​ efficiency. ⁣The benefits are tangible: faster‌ build times, reduced manual errors, ⁢and ⁣increased reliability in software releases.

Monitoring‍ and ⁤Measuring ‍in⁤ DevOps: Ensuring Quality and Performance

Effective DevOps practices rely⁣ heavily on continuous ⁢monitoring and measurement. This⁤ involves ‌tracking key metrics throughout the software development⁣ lifecycle​ to identify potential issues, optimize performance, and ensure quality. A ⁢robust monitoring ​and measurement framework empowers ‍teams to make data-driven ⁢decisions, improving ⁣software stability, performance, ‍and customer​ satisfaction.

Best Practices⁣ for DevOps Adoption: Lessons from Pioneers

Successful DevOps‍ adoption requires ​a commitment to best​ practices. ⁤These include: establishing clear roles ⁤and⁣ responsibilities, creating a culture‍ of teamwork ‌and collaboration, ⁣embracing automated testing, leveraging continuous ​integration and continuous delivery, and investing in training and development. By following these guidelines,‌ organizations can reap the full benefits of DevOps, including ​accelerated software delivery, enhanced quality, and improved resource utilization.
